What Are Cookies?

Cookies are small text files that are placed on your computer or mobile device when you visit a website. They are widely used to make websites work more efficiently, as well as to provide information to the owners of the site. Cookies can remember your preferences, track your browsing behavior, and help personalize your experience.

They serve various functions, from enabling basic website features like shopping carts to remembering your login details for your next visit. Understanding their purpose helps you manage your online privacy more effectively.
